🐒🐒博主介绍:10年+互联网一线开发工作经验,曾就职于腾讯、美团、酷狗等国内一线互联网大厂,擅长Java、PHP、Go、Python、微信小程序、分布式微服务、爬虫、数据集成、数据分析等技术领域。目前专注于毕业设计开发,以及程序系统定制、毕设辅导、系统二次开发、技术讲解等教育教学方向。🐒🐒
👇🏻 项目参考案例 👇🏻
🌟🌟微信小程序毕设
🌟🌟基于Python的Django学生选课毕业设计系统_Django开发的学生选课毕设系统源码数据库部署讲解视频
🌟🌟基于Python的Django个人记账管理毕设系统_Django框架开发的毕设设计系统数据量论文教学视频
🌟🌟Java协同过滤推荐算法的SpringBoot商城毕设系统源码java商城毕业设计系统使用了协同过滤推荐算法
🌟🌟你的选题定了吗?超详细的毕业设计应该怎么选题?如何避坑?建议收藏!
🌟🌟SpringBoot宠物商城网站毕设系统java商城毕业设计系统源码免费下载
🌟🌟基springboot+小程序的校内跑腿毕业设计系统附带论文源码部署视频讲解等
🌟🌟基于springboot+vue+小程序开发的图书商城系统附带毕业论文源码部署视频讲解等
🌟🌟免费毕业设计作品
💯文末获取源码+数据库💯感兴趣的可以先收藏起来,还有大家在毕设选题,项目以及论文编写等相关问题都可以👉👉问我,希望帮助更多的人
考试管理毕设系统界面
考试管理毕设系统实现介绍
基于SpringBoot的考试管理系统是一个集用户管理、考试发布、在线考试、成绩管理及题库管理等功能于一体的综合性平台。该系统旨在提高考试管理的效率和公正性,为学校、教师和学生提供便捷的服务。以下是对该系统的开发描述、核心功能、核心技术框架以及案例代码的详细阐述。
开发描述
在开发过程中,系统采用了前后端分离的架构,使得前端与后端能够各自独立开发、部署和扩展。这种架构不仅提高了系统的可维护性,还使得前端界面能够实时反映数据的变化,增强了用户体验。同时,系统采用了大量的自动配置和开箱即用的功能,极大地简化了Java Web应用的开发过程。
核心功能
- 用户管理:系统支持用户注册、登录、信息修改和注销等功能,确保用户信息的完整性和准确性。
- 考试管理:系统提供考试发布、编辑、删除和查询等功能,方便管理员对考试进行统一管理。
- 在线考试:用户能够在规定时间内参加在线考试,系统支持自动计时、题目随机分配和实时保存答题记录等功能。
- 成绩管理:系统能够自动计算并保存用户的考试成绩,同时提供成绩查询和导出功能。
- 题库管理:系统支持题库的添加、编辑、删除和查询等功能,方便管理员对题库进行统一管理。
核心技术框架
- 后端框架:Spring Boot
简化Spring应用的初始搭建和开发过程,提高开发效率。
提供大量的自动配置和开箱即用的功能。
支持多种数据库连接和事务管理。 - 前端框架:Vue.js
简洁、轻量、高效,采用组件化的设计思想。
支持数据驱动的视图更新,增强用户体验。 - 数据库:MySQL
稳定、可靠、高效,在Web应用中得到了广泛应用。 - 持久层框架:Mybatis
通过ORM(对象关系映射)的方式将Java对象与数据库表进行映射。
支持自定义SQL语句和结果映射,使得开发者能够灵活地进行数据库操作。 - 数据交换格式:JSON
轻量级、易读易写,能够在不同平台和语言之间实现数据的无障碍传输。
案例代码
EmployeeController类负责处理与员工信息相关的HTTP请求。@RestController注解表示这是一个控制器类,@RequestMapping(“/employee”)注解定义了该控制器处理请求的URL前缀。addEmployee方法用于添加员工信息,它接收一个Employee对象作为请求体,并调用EmployeeService类的addEmployee方法将员工信息添加到数据库中。getAllEmployees方法用于获取所有员工信息,并返回一个Employee对象列表。
博主发布的所有毕设系统源码或者案例都是由博主亲自开发或者收集成功搭建完成的。所有系统源码保证能正常启动稳定运行,由于大部分系统都是由博主设计开发完成,对于整个系统是非常的了解,且都亲自搭建运行过,所有同学们拿到的源码都是能使用的。
更多毕设系统作品演示视频可看这里
🌴🌴基于微信小程序云开发的二手商城设计与开发系列之商城首页
🌴🌴微信小程序云开发毕设论文(完整版)
🌴🌴基于微信小程序的二手物品商城购物车设计
🌴🌴关于我的博客
🌴🌴基于微信小程序点餐毕设系统全套带数据库源码部署视频讲解等
🌴🌴基于微信小程序的二手商城设计与开发系列之搜索功能